Bibby HydroMap Extends Hollandse Kust Zuid UXO Hunt

Bibby HydroMap has kicked off UXO survey operations on the 760MW Hollandse Kust Zuid (HKZ) Wind Farm Zone Sites III & IV on behalf of Vattenfall.

The second UXO survey for the UK-based seabed survey company on the Hollandse Kust Zuid Wind Farm Zone comes after Vattenfall was announced as the winner of the site with a subsidy free bid in July 2019, with construction scheduled for 2022.

Bibby HydroMap have been operational on Hollandse Kust Zuid (HKZ) Wind Farm Zone Sites I & II since March 2019, and the new project follows a similar multi-vessel approach which proved effective on the initial UXO campaign.

Bibby Tethra and Bibby Athena will together acquire over 5,000-line km of high-density magnetometer, side scan sonar, multibeam echosounder and parametric sub-bottom data over the Dutch wind farms. Both vessels will be equipped with a comparable suite of sensors, including dual EIVA ScanFish ROTVs each accommodating four magnetometers designed to provide a dense magnetometer dataset across key locations of the site.

Bibby HydroMap’s recent charter of SeaZip Fix will also aid acquisition across the sites acquiring ultra-high-resolution seismic data over the Dutch sites, providing key information to inform the design and construction of the site.
